Pensacola squeaks by Peoria, 3-2Pensacola Bay Center Fri, Mar 18, 2016 Story by Narrative Science.
The Pensacola Ice Flyers gutted out a close 3-2 win against the Peoria Rivermen. Each team kept the other at bay throughout the game, and Joe Caveney secured the win for Pensacola with a goal in the second period. Caveney had two goals to lead the Ice Flyers to victory. Pensacola could not stay out of the penalty box, as the team accrued 18 minutes in penalties during the game. With 40 shots on target during the contest, the Ice Flyers exceeded the 25.5 shots they average per game this year. Pensacola additionally got points from Stephen Buco, who also racked up one goal and one assist. Other players who recorded assists for Pensacola were Adam Pawlick, who had two and Charlie Adams, Joseph Holka, and Corey Banfield, who each chipped in one. Team could not crack Pensacola's penalty kill and was held to two power play goals while having nine opportunities to play with the man advantage. The 37 shots that Peoria put on net surpassed the Rivermen's average of 28.9 shots per game this season. Peoria was helped by Cody Dion, who tallied one goal. Dion scored on the power play 13:38 into the first period to make the score 1-1. The Rivermen had gotten the advantage when the Ice Flyers' Drew Baker was sent off for interference. Dave Pszenyczny picked up the assist. Peoria also got points from Pszenyczny, who also registered one goal and one assist. In addition, Peoria received assists from Connor P. Toomey, who had one and Brandon Greenside, who had two. John McLean recorded 35 saves for Pensacola. The Ice Flyers registered two goals on five power play opportunities. David Jacobson made 37 saves for Peoria on 40 shots. The Rivermen incurred 10 minutes in penalty time with five minors.
